Historian and former costume designer Gaye Wilson of Monticello will speak on “Fashioning the Politician: Jefferson’s Image & Ideology” on Thursday, Jan. 22, at 12:30 p.m. in the LCVA lower level, in the Art for Lunch lecture series. Wilson will examine the details of Thomas Jefferson’s life portraits and what they reveal about him and the young nation he led.
